Common Broken Crescent.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to Broken Crescent.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to Broken Crescent.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Broken Crescent.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error message indicates that Windows cannot run Broken Crescent.exe because it's either corrupted, or the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• Broken Crescent.exe - System Error: This error is usually associated with missing or corrupted system files required by Broken Crescent.exe.
  • Error 0xc0000005: This alert emerges when there is an issue related to access violation, often the result of memory faults, presence of malware, or drivers that are no longer up-to-date.
  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This error message is displayed when the application is not able to launch properly, usually due to a mix-up between 32-bit and 64-bit versions of Windows and the application.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This error message is displayed when the system encounters a severe error that causes it to crash. This could be due to hardware issues, driver conflicts, or severe software bugs that affect the operating system's stability.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run SFC Scan

Step 2: Run SFC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type sfc /scannow and press Enter.

  2.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ors Thumbnail
  1. Review the scan results once completed.

  2. Follow the on-screen instructions to repair any errors found.
